Polished ceramic tile for paving stair steps and production process of polished ceramic tile
The invention relates to the technical field of ceramic production, and discloses a polished ceramic tile for paving stair steps and a production process thereof.The polished ceramic tile comprises a body, a glaze layer is arranged on the front face of the body, one side of the front face of the body is chamfered, an anti-skid groove is formed in the front face of the body, and the anti-skid groove extends along the axis of the fillet; the glaze layers in the anti-skid grooves are located below groove openings of the anti-skid grooves, the anti-skid grooves are close to the round corners, the width of each anti-skid groove is 3-20 mm, and the multiple anti-skid grooves are parallel to one another. The method has the beneficial effects that the machining process and cost of secondary machining of the anti-skid groove or the inverted arc are reduced, and engineering construction is simple.
